python读写CSV文件

做数据分析,有时候要分析的数据在CSV文件里;先看一下python读写CSV文件;

python 复制代码
import pandas as pd

df = pd.read_csv('test1.csv')
print(df)
print('')
print(df.head(2))

companyname = ["A1", "B2", "E3", "F4"]
legperson = ["lier", "yanqi", "wangwu", "zhangsan"]
legmobile = ["13900001111", "13900008888", "13500001111", "13500001234"]

dict = {'companyname': companyname, 'legperson': legperson, 'legmobile': legmobile}
df2 = pd.DataFrame(dict)
df2.to_csv('companys.csv')

首先读test1.csv,该文件如下,

读取以后输出,使用head(n)输出头n行,

然后再定义一些数据,保存为companys.csv,保存后的文件如下,

相关推荐
兵慌码乱4 小时前
面向桌面端的资产管理系统分层架构设计与核心模块实现
python·系统架构·sqlite·pyqt5·数据库设计·桌面应用开发·mvc架构
hboot5 小时前
AI工程师第三课 - 机器学习基础
python·scikit-learn·kaggle
顾林海10 小时前
Agent入门阶段-编程基础-Python:流程控制
python·agent·ai编程
呱呱复呱呱12 小时前
Django CBV 源码解读:一个请求是怎么找到你的 get() 方法的
python·django
曲幽17 小时前
刚部署的 LibreTranslate 频频翻车?我掏出了 20 年前的 StarDict 词典,用 FastAPI 搭了个本地词典翻译 API
python·fastapi·web·translate·goldendict·libretranslate·stardict·pystardict
荣码17 小时前
用Streamlit给AI应用套个界面,10行代码出Web页面
java·python
兵慌码乱1 天前
基于Python+PyQt5+SQLite的药房管理系统实现:事务一致性与界面解耦全流程解析
python·sqlite·信号与槽·pyqt5·数据库设计·桌面应用开发·事务处理
金銀銅鐵1 天前
[Python] 体验用欧几里得算法计算最大公约数的过程
python·数学